The Gravel Adventure
A gravel cycling route starting from Hery
An off-road exploration of historical treasures
Map
Embark on an exhilarating gravel adventure with this 38 km route near Héry. With a moderate ascent of 284 meters, this route is suitable for cyclists of all skill levels. You'll have the opportunity to visit historical landmarks such as the Palais épiscopal d'Auxerre, a magnificent palace with a rich history, and the Château de Sparre, an architectural gem nestled in the countryside. The highlight of the route is Le Thureau du Bard, a picturesque hill known for its scenic views. Whether you're a gravel enthusiast or a history buff, this route offers a unique blend of adventure and cultural exploration that is sure to impress.

Start: Héry Village centerHéry: Exploring the peaceful countryside of Héry in Bourgogne, France.
Héry is a small village located in the Bourgogne region of France. From a cyclist's perspective, Héry offers quiet country roads and peaceful routes to explore. The terrain is mostly flat with some gentle hills, making it suitable for riders of all levels. Cyclists can enjoy the scenic views of the French countryside and discover charming villages nearby.
